Description
This collection contains records transferred from the Arkansas Secretary of State Elections Division. The records include reports required by the Arkansas Secretary of State for campaign contributions, expenditures, statements of financial interest, and carryover funds of state and district candidates. They include files on political action committees, lobbyist registrations and reports, oaths of office, and other materials related to elections.
Biographical/Historical Note
The Arkansas Secretary of State Elections Division is responsible for maintaining the state's election records, assisting county officials with conducting federal, state, and district elections, ensuring compliance with federal election laws, and overseeing training of the state's electronic voting systems. The division also serves as a clearinghouse for campaign finance reports filed with the Arkansas Ethics Commission. The library of the Elections Division maintains the journals and acts of the Arkansas Legislature and all incorporations and annexations of cities and towns.
